Top 5 FAQs and Answers:

 

FAQ 1: Can I install my baby monitor on a different floor than my baby's room?

Answer: Yes, you can install a baby monitor on a different floor, but it's essential to ensure that the monitor's range covers both locations to maintain a reliable connection.

 

FAQ 2: Can I use multiple cameras with one monitor unit?

Answer: Some baby monitors support multiple camera units, allowing you to monitor multiple rooms or angles. Check the specifications of your specific monitor model for compatibility.

 

FAQ 3: How can I secure the cords of my baby monitor?

Answer: To keep cords out of reach, consider using cord covers or concealers, securing them to the wall or furniture. This helps prevent any potential hazards or accidents.

 

FAQ 4: Can I use a baby monitor with a Wi-Fi connection?

Answer: Yes, Wi-Fi-enabled baby monitors allow you to access live video feeds and receive notifications on your smartphone or tablet. Follow the manufacturer's instructions for setting up the Wi-Fi connection securely.

 

FAQ 5: What should I do if I experience interference or poor signal quality?

Answer: If you encounter interference or poor signal quality, try adjusting the monitor's position, relocating electronic devices, or changing the channel settings to minimize interference.

 

Suggestions and Examples:

  • Before installation, read the user manual thoroughly to familiarize yourself with the specific instructions and recommendations provided by the manufacturer.
  • Consider using cable clips or ties to secure the cords and prevent them from tangling or becoming tripping hazards.
  • Test the monitor's range and signal strength in different areas of your home to ensure adequate coverage.
  • Utilize additional features such as temperature monitoring, two-way talk, or night vision for added convenience and peace of mind.
  • If you're unsure about any installation or setup steps, contact the manufacturer's customer support for assistance.
